Access和Python哪个好一点

fiy 其他 311

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Access和Python是两种不同的软件工具,各有其特点和适用的领域。下面将从不同角度对Access和Python进行比较,帮助你选择更适合的工具。

    一、Access和Python的概述
    1. Access:Access是微软公司开发的一款关系型数据库管理系统。它具有图形化界面、易于操作的特点,适合处理小型数据集和建立简单的数据库应用。
    2. Python:Python是一种通用的编程语言,也可以用于数据处理和数据库操作。Python具有强大的库和广泛的应用领域,适用于大数据集的处理和复杂的数据库操作。

    二、功能比较
    1. 数据库管理:Access专注于数据库管理,提供了可视化的数据库设计和表格创建工具。Python通过第三方库(如pandas、sqlite3、mysql-connector)支持数据库操作,可以进行更灵活的数据处理和分析。
    2. 数据分析与处理:Python拥有强大的数据处理和分析库(如NumPy、Pandas、Matplotlib),适合处理大量的数据和复杂的数据分析任务。Access的数据处理功能较为有限,适合小规模数据的简单分析。
    3. 网络应用开发:Python具备丰富的库和框架(如Django、Flask),适用于开发复杂的网络应用程序。Access则不适合进行网络应用开发。

    三、使用场景比较
    1. Access适合小型数据库应用,如个人或小型组织的数据管理、快速数据录入和查询等。
    2. Python适用于大数据集的处理、复杂数据分析和算法开发,可用于机器学习、数据挖掘、科学计算等领域。

    四、学习难度比较
    1. Access的学习相对容易,它提供了可视化的操作界面和大量的模板和教程。
    2. Python的学习难度较高,需要掌握一定的编程基础和语法知识,但Python在编程领域有广泛的应用和强大的社区支持。

    结论:
    1. 如果你只需要进行简单的数据库管理和数据查询,Access可能更适合你。
    2. 如果你需要处理大规模的数据集、进行复杂的数据分析或开发网络应用,Python可能更适合你。

    综上所述,选择Access还是Python取决于你的具体需求和实际情况。对于初学者或小规模数据库应用,Access较为简单易用;对于数据分析和算法开发,Python则更加强大和灵活。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Access和Python是两种不同的工具,用于处理数据和编写软件的编程语言。它们各有优势和适用场景,下面将从以下五个方面进行比较,来判断哪个更好一些。

    1. 学习难度
    Access是一个关系数据库管理系统(RDBMS),旨在为用户提供一个可视化和易于使用的数据库工具。它使用类似于Excel的表格和查询设计工具来创建和管理数据。因此,对于那些有基本的计算机知识和熟悉电子表格操作的用户来说,学习起来相对容易。

    Python是一种通用的高级编程语言,可以用于开发各种类型的应用程序。相比较于Access,Python的学习曲线可能更陡峭一些,特别是对于没有编程背景的人来说。然而,由于Python有丰富的文档和社区资源,并且语法相对简单和易学,因此它仍然被认为是一门非常适合初学者的编程语言。

    综合来看,如果你只是想迅速创建一个简单的数据库应用程序,Access可能会更容易上手。但如果你想深入学习编程并开发更复杂的应用程序,Python是更好的选择。

    2. 功能和灵活性
    Access是一个完整的数据库解决方案,可以处理大量的数据、创建复杂的查询和报表,并提供多种数据分析工具。它还具有内置的用户界面设计工具,可以帮助用户自定义数据库应用程序的外观和功能。但是,Access的功能相对局限,特别是在处理大规模数据和并发访问方面。

    Python作为一种编程语言,具有非常强大和灵活的功能。它有丰富的第三方库和模块,可以用于处理各种数据操作、网络通信、GUI设计、机器学习等。Python还有强大的数据分析库,如Pandas和NumPy,可以实现高级数据处理和分析功能。因此,Python在处理大规模数据、进行复杂的数据分析和开发定制化应用方面具有更大的灵活性和功能。

    综合来看,如果你只需要简单的数据库操作和报表生成,Access可能会更适合。但如果你需要更复杂的数据分析和处理,以及更高度定制的应用程序,Python会是更好的选择。

    3. 数据库管理
    Access是一个完整的关系数据库管理系统(RDBMS),可以轻松管理和维护数据库。它提供了一个可视化的界面,可以创建和修改数据表、查询、报表等。此外,它还提供了一些数据库管理工具,如备份、恢复和安全性设置等。对于非专业的数据库管理员来说,使用Access进行数据库管理可能更加直观和容易。

    Python本身并不是一个数据库管理系统,但它提供了许多第三方库来连接和操作各种类型的数据库,如MySQL、PostgreSQL和MongoDB等。例如,Python的SQLAlchemy库可以帮助你简化数据库操作,并提供更高级的查询和ORM(对象关系映射)功能。但是,相对于使用Access来管理数据库,使用Python可能需要更多的编程技能和经验。

    综合来看,如果你对数据库管理不太了解,并且只需要进行基本的数据库操作,Access可能会更适合。但如果你需要更为灵活和定制化的数据库管理功能,并且熟悉编程,使用Python会更好。

    4. 扩展性和集成性
    Access是一个独立的软件工具,虽然它可以与其他Microsoft Office应用程序(如Excel和Word)集成,但与其他开源工具和系统的集成相对有限。

    Python是一种通用的编程语言,可以与各种开源工具和系统进行集成。它可以与Web框架(如Django和Flask)一起用于开发Web应用程序,可以与数据分析工具(如Pandas和Matplotlib)一起用于数据处理和可视化,还可以与其他编程语言(如C++和Java)进行混合编程。因此,Python在扩展和集成方面具有更大的优势。

    综合来看,如果你需要与其他系统和工具进行集成,以及开发更为复杂和定制化的应用程序,Python会更适合。但如果你只需要一个独立的工具来处理数据库,而不需要与其他系统进行集成,Access可能会更合适。

    5. 生态系统和社区支持
    Access作为Microsoft Office Suite的一部分,拥有庞大的用户群体和社区支持。Microsoft提供了大量的文档和培训资源,可以帮助用户学习和使用Access。此外,Access还有许多在线社区和论坛,用户可以在这些地方交流和求助。

    Python作为一种开源编程语言,具有非常活跃和庞大的社区。它有一个全球性的开发者社区,提供了大量的文档、教程和示例代码,可以帮助用户学习和解决问题。此外,Python还有许多第三方库和框架,为用户提供了丰富的工具和资源。

    综合来看,Python的生态系统和社区支持远超越于Access。如果你需要更多的支持、资源和交流机会,Python是更好的选择。

    综上所述,Access和Python各有优势和适用场景。如果你只需要一个简单的数据库工具来进行基本的数据管理和报表生成,Access可能会更合适。但如果你需要更复杂的数据分析和处理、更高度定制化的应用开发、与其他系统的集成以及更多的支持和资源,Python会是更好的选择。最终,选择哪个工具取决于你的具体需求、技术背景和个人偏好。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Access和Python是两种不同的工具,适用于不同的任务和场景。下面将从方法、操作流程等方面对它们进行比较。

    一、方法比较

    1. Access的优点:
    – 简单易学:Access使用可视化的用户界面,提供了丰富的模板和向导,使用户可以迅速上手。
    – 快速开发:Access提供了丰富的预置功能和库,用户可以通过拖拽、点击等简单操作快速构建数据库应用。
    – 数据处理能力强:Access具有强大的数据处理和分析能力,包括查询、报表、图表等功能。
    – 数据库管理方便:Access作为一个文件式数据库,数据库管理和备份相对简单。

    2. Python的优点:
    – 强大且灵活:Python是一种通用编程语言,具有广泛的应用领域。它可以用于开发各种类型的应用,包括数据库应用。
    – 开源免费:Python是开源的,无需购买许可证,可以免费使用。
    – 大型数据处理能力强:Python有丰富的库和工具,例如Pandas和NumPy,能够方便地处理大规模数据集。
    – 可扩展性好:Python具有良好的扩展性,可以通过各种库和包来拓展功能,满足不同需求。

    二、操作流程比较

    1. Access的操作流程:
    1) 创建数据库:打开Access,选择新建数据库,指定保存路径和名称。
    2) 创建数据表:在数据库中创建数据表,定义字段和字段类型。
    3) 添加数据:向数据表中添加数据,可以手动输入或导入外部数据。
    4) 查询和分析:使用查询和报表功能进行数据查询和分析。
    5) 数据备份:定期进行数据库备份,以防数据丢失。

    2. Python的操作流程:
    1) 安装Python环境:下载安装Python解释器和相应的库和工具。
    2) 导入库:在Python脚本中导入需要使用的库,如Pandas、NumPy、Sqlalchemy等。
    3) 连接数据库:使用库提供的函数或方法建立与数据库的连接。
    4) 执行SQL语句:使用库提供的方法执行SQL语句,进行数据查询、插入、更新、删除等操作。
    5) 数据处理和分析:使用库提供的函数和方法对数据进行处理和分析。
    6) 结果展示:使用Matplotlib等库进行数据可视化,展示结果。

    三、总结和比较

    综上所述,Access和Python各有优势,适用于不同的场景和需求。Access适合快速创建简单的数据库应用,特别是对数据库管理能力有较高要求的用户。Python适合开发复杂的数据库应用,能够进行大规模数据处理和分析,具有更强的扩展性和灵活性。

    因此,选择Access还是Python要根据具体需求和个人实际情况来决定。如果只需要简单的数据库管理和查询,可以选择Access;如果需要更灵活和强大的功能,包括大规模数据处理和分析,可以选择Python。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部